Upbeat Tanzania going to play offensively against Mozambique - Poulsen
06-14-2012
       
 
Tanzania coach Kim Poulsen has vowed that his Taifa Stars will go on the attack when they face  Mozambique away in Maputo in the return leg match of 2013 African Cup of Nations second round qualifiers this Saturday.
The Taifa Stars produced some impressive attacking football as they came from behind to beat Gambia 2-1 in the 2014 FIFA World Cup qualifying match at the National Stadium in Dar es Salaam last Sunday. The Stars face yet another uphill task as they bid to reach the final qualifying round of the AFCON qualifiers when they take on Mozambique away, having managed only a 1-1 draw during the first leg at home last February.
Whilst the first leg result means The Mambas have the advantage going into the return leg, Poulsen, speaking ahead of this weekend’s game, sounded a warning shot when he pledged that his team will adopt  attacking principles for this match.
 “We are going there to attack,” the Danish tactician said at a press conference in the capital city Dar es Salaam. The (first-leg) game ended in a draw and now we are playing away and we need to score to go through. May be Mozambique was stronger than us back in February but now we are at our best, I believe we can beat them.”
Taifa Stars are scheduled to depart for Maputo, Mozambique on Friday morning minus three players; second-choice goalkeeper Mwadini Ali and two defenders Masoud Nassoro and Waziri Salum who are injured.
But Poulsen is expected to welcome back two key players midfielder Nurdin Bakari and striker Thomas Ulimwengu. The duo return to the fold after missing Tanzania’s two World Cup qualifying matches against Ivory Coast and Gambia due to injury.
In the first leg match Mozambique scored first through Clesio Bauque who capitalized on slack defending by Taifa Stars to slot home past goalkeeper Juma Kaseja. However, Tanzania midfielder Mwinyi Kazimoto scored the equalizer with a stunning effort from almost 25 meters out after 41 minutes.
